2012 Will Be Wade’s Last Olympics

By HOOPSWORLD
Basketball News & NBA Rumors

No U.S. men’s basketball player ever has appeared in four Olympics or won three gold medals. Cross Dwyane Wade off as a candidate to do either.

The Miami Heat guard, who won a bronze medal in Athens in 2004 and gold in Beijing in 2008, said Sunday night that 2012 in London will mark his final Olympics.

“This is my last run,” Wade, 29, said in an interview with FOX Sports Florida. “No chance (Wade will return for another Olympics). No chance at all. Not a chance.”
